What are the benefits of technology on memory?

4 min read

According to a 2025 meta-analysis published in Nature Human Behaviour, engaging with digital devices like computers and smartphones is associated with a significantly reduced risk of cognitive impairment in older adults. This growing body of evidence answers the question: What are the benefits of technology on memory?

The Technological Reserve Hypothesis

For decades, some researchers feared a phenomenon called “digital dementia,” suggesting that reliance on technology could cause cognitive decline. However, modern research is challenging this narrative, leading to a new perspective known as the "technological reserve hypothesis". Instead of causing harm, studies now suggest that digital engagement can build a protective cognitive reserve, making the brain more resilient against age-related changes. Regular, active use of technology, such as learning new skills online or engaging with apps, appears to have protective effects on memory and other cognitive functions. Conversely, passive screen time, like binge-watching television, shows little to no benefit for memory and is linked with negative outcomes.

Digital Tools for Everyday Memory Support

Many technologies function as practical memory aids, helping seniors manage daily life and compensate for forgetfulness. These tools act as an external memory system, reducing the mental load and anxiety associated with keeping track of a busy schedule.

Digital Reminders and Calendars

One of the most accessible and immediate benefits comes from simple reminder tools. The use of digital calendars, alarms, and medication management apps is a powerful way to stay organized and independent. For example, smart pill dispensers can be set to alert a senior when it is time to take a specific medication and can even notify a caregiver if a dose is missed. Calendar apps sync across multiple devices and can be shared with family members, creating a network of support.

Voice-Activated Assistants

Smart speakers like Amazon's Alexa and Apple's Siri offer a low-barrier-to-entry solution for memory support. Seniors can use simple voice commands to:

  • Set reminders for appointments or daily tasks.
  • Ask for the current date or time.
  • Access information without navigating a complex screen.
  • Receive step-by-step cooking instructions or other procedural prompts.

Smart Home Devices

Home monitoring and automation technology further aids memory and safety. Automated lighting, motion sensors, and smart door locks can simplify routines and prevent accidents. For a senior with early-stage dementia, automated stove shut-off mechanisms provide peace of mind by eliminating the risk of forgetting to turn off the heat.

Cognitive Stimulation and Brain Training

Technology also provides platforms for active cognitive stimulation, challenging the brain and promoting neuroplasticity—the brain's ability to reorganize itself by forming new neural connections.

Brain-Training Applications

A multitude of apps are specifically designed to exercise the brain's cognitive functions, including memory, attention, and problem-solving. Popular examples include:

  • BrainHQ: A program with exercises scientifically validated to improve cognitive skills.
  • CogniFit: Offers personalized training programs based on a user's cognitive assessment.
  • Elevate: Uses a variety of games to boost skills like reading, writing, and memory.

Virtual Reality (VR)

VR is an emerging technology in memory care that offers immersive and therapeutic benefits. VR can be used for reminiscence therapy, transporting seniors back to familiar places or significant moments in their lives, which can reduce anxiety and trigger vivid memories. Studies show that VR experiences can enhance mood and emotional well-being by providing calming or engaging sensory input.

Mitigating the Risks and Finding the Right Fit

While the benefits are significant, it's crucial to use technology mindfully. The risk of "digital dementia" is not about screen time itself, but rather the nature of its use. Passive, mind-numbing scrolling may not be beneficial and can contribute to distraction. To maximize benefits, it's essential to balance digital engagement with offline activities and social interaction.

Choosing the right technology involves assessing individual needs and preferences. An occupational therapist can provide tailored recommendations, especially for those with existing health conditions or limited mobility. Some key questions to consider include:

  • What specific memory challenges need support (e.g., forgetting appointments, medication)?
  • How comfortable is the individual with new technology?
  • What other conditions might affect technology use, such as vision or dexterity issues?
